黄老师 发表于 2023-1-21 08:30:00

北语网院23年1月《Oracle数据库开发》作业_4_100分

22秋《Oracle数据库开发》作业_4
1.[单选题]下面是有关date数据类型和timestamp数据类型的描述,请问哪一种描述是正确的(    )
    A.两者都只能存储日期数据,不能存储时间数据。
    B.两者都只能存储时间数据,不能存储日期数据。
    C.date数据类型比timestamp数据类型的存储时间精度高。
    D.date数据类型比timestamp数据类型的存储时间精度低。
    答:——D——
2.[单选题]PL/SQL很容易检测和处理预定义和用户定义的错误条件,称为( )
    A.消息。
    B.错误。
    C.异常。
    D.溢出。
    答:——C——
3.[单选题]Oracle数据库中,以下()命令可以删除整个表中的数据,并且无法回滚
    A.drop
    B.delete
    C.truncate
    D.cascade
    答:——C——
4.[单选题]当在SQL*Plus中需要以DBA连接到Oracle数据库,可以使用如下()方式。
    A.CONNECT SYS/password SYSDBA
    B.CONNECT SYS/password AS SYSDBA。
    C.CONNECT AS SYSDBA SYS/password
    D.CONNECT DBA SYS/password。
    答:————
5.[单选题]由于软硬件问题导致的读写数据库文件失败,属于()故障。
    A.实例
    B.语句
    C.用户进程
    D.介质
    答:————
6.[单选题]当JDBC程序提取SQL数据到Java中的时候,需要执行数据类型转换,例如,SQL数据类型CHAR将转换为标准java数据类型(   )处理。
    A.CHAR
    B.STRING
    C.RECORD
    D.byte
    答:————
7.[单选题]在命令行中启动SQL*Plus,使用如下()命令。
    A.SQLPLUS
    B.SQL*PLUS
    C.SQL
    D.SPLUS
    答:————
8.[单选题]在Oracle中,在执行SQL语句时,你不小心使用Update命令将所有的ID值设置成了11111,那么使用()命令可以取消这一操作。
    A.EXIT
    B.COMMIT
    C.ROLLBACK
    D.UNDO
    答:————
9.[单选题]()可用于返回会话中的日期和时间
    A.months_between()。
    B.next_day()。
    C.current_date()。
    D.localtimestamp()
    答:————
10.[单选题]下面哪个操作会导致用户连接到ORACLE数据库,但不能创建表()。
    A.授予了CONNECT的角色,但没有授予RESOURCE的角色
    B.没有授予用户系统管理员的角色
    C.数据库实例没有启动
    D.数据库监听没有启动
    答:————
11.[单选题]在Oracle中,游标都具有下列属性,除了
    A.%NOTFOUND
    B.%FOUND
    C.%ROWTYPE
    D.%ISOPEN
    E.%ROWCOUNT
    答:————
12.[单选题](   )是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用Java语言编写的类和接口组成。
    A.JDBC
    B.OCI
    C.程序包
    D.过程
    答:————
13.[单选题]当需要查询日志文件所有组及其成员的名称和文件位置,可以使用(   )方式。
    A.SELECT * FROM V$LOGFILE
    B.SELECT * FROM V$LOG
    C.SELECT * FROM V$LOGHISTORY
    D.SELECT * FROM V$DBA
    答:————
14.[单选题](   )类型的表通常用来创建可扩展的的应用程序,并且对大型表来说是有用的,这个表可以被几个并发过程查询或操作。
    A.有规则的表(Regulartable)
    B.簇表(Clusteredtable)
    C.分区表 (Partitionedtable)
    D.索引组织表 ?(Index-organizedtable)
    答:————
15.[单选题]当需要查询当前活动进程的信息时,可以使用(    )视图。
    A.V$PROCESS
    B.V$SESS_IO
    C.V$SESSION_WAIT
    D.V$LATCH
    答:————
16.[单选题]()是Oracle的集成管理平台,能够管理整个Oracle环境,对组织中的所有设备,包括主机、数据库、侦听器、应用服务器、HTTP服务器、Web应用都能够进行管理。
    A.SQL*Plus
    B.Oracle企业管理器
    C.Net Manager
    D.数据库管理器
    答:————
17.[单选题]在Oracle中,下列哪种标量类型不能保存到数据库表中()
    A.CHAR
    B.RAW
    C.DATE
    D.BOOLEAN
    答:————
18.[单选题]数据库恢复操作中最重要的部分是()
    A.数据文件
    B.控制文件
    C.重做日志文件
    D.跟踪文件
    答:————
19.[单选题]在以下的段中,哪一个段在一个实例开启数据库时帮助初始化数据字典(该段被称为高速缓存段)?()
    A.大对象段
    B.嵌套表
    C.自举段
    D.临时段
    答:————
20.[单选题]PL/SQL块可以分为(   )个部分。
    A.声明部分
    B.执行部分
    C.异常处理部分
    D.以上都是
    答:————
21.[单选题](    )进程是一个和前台用户进程通信的进程,当数据库修改时,系统会产生一个日志并记录在重做日志缓冲区内。
    A.DBWR。
    B.SMON。
    C.LGWR。
    D.PMON。
    答:————
22.[单选题]当启动Oracle实例,如果不需要装置数据库,可以使用如下()命令。
    A.STARTUP MOUNT
    B.STARTUP NOMOUNT
    C.START NOMOUNT
    D.START MOUNT
    答:————
23.[单选题]假设需要给某个客户表Customer的Customer_name列添加注释信息:客户姓名,可以使用如下()方式
    A.COMMENT ON TABLE?CUSTOMER?IS?'客户姓名'
    B.COMMENT ON COLUMNCUSTOMER.CUSTOMER_NAME IS '客户姓名'
    C.COMMENT ON COLUMNCUSTOMER.CUSTOMER_NAME '客户姓名'
    D.COMMENT ON COLUMNCUSTOMER.CUSTOMER_NAME '客户姓名'
    答:————
24.[单选题]下列哪一项资源不能在用户配置文件中限定?()
    A.各个会话的用户数
    B.登录失败的次数
    C.使用CPU时间
    D.使用SGA区的大小
    答:————
25.[单选题]在Oracle中,用于PL/SQL程序输出调试信息的内置程序包是( )
    A.DBMS_STANDARD
    B.DBMS_ALERT
    C.DBMS_LOB
    D.DBMS_OUTPUT
    答:————

页: [1]
查看完整版本: 北语网院23年1月《Oracle数据库开发》作业_4_100分